- 1、本文档共14页,可阅读全部内容。
- 2、原创力文档(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
基础水文学理论与HEC-HMS应用
水文学基础理论
水循环
水循环是地球上水的连续运动和转换过程,包括蒸发、降水、径流等环节。水循环过程中的各个阶段对水利工程的设计和管理至关重要。在HEC-HMS中,水循环的各个阶段可以通过不同的模型进行模拟和分析。
蒸发
蒸发是水从液态转变为气态的过程,主要发生在水体表面和植被上。在HEC-HMS中,蒸发可以通过多种方法进行计算,包括:
常数蒸发率:假设蒸发率在整个模拟期间保持不变。
月平均蒸发率:使用逐月平均蒸发率,通常从气象站获取数据。
彭曼公式:基于气温、湿度、风速和辐射等气象参数计算蒸发率。
降水
降水是大气中的水汽凝结后落到地面的过程,包括雨、雪、冰雹等。在HEC-HMS中,降水数据可以通过以下几种方式输入:
时间序列数据:直接输入降水的时间序列数据。
分布参数:使用分布参数模型(如SMAR模型)来生成降水数据。
降雨文件:读取预先准备好的降雨文件,文件格式通常为DSS(DataStorageSystem)。
径流
径流是降水在地表、土壤和地下水中的运动过程,最终汇入河流、湖泊或海洋。在HEC-HMS中,径流可以通过不同的产流和汇流模型进行模拟,常见的模型包括:
产流模型:
SACSMA:基于土壤水文特性的模型,考虑土壤的饱和度和不饱和区的水分运动。
CN:基于USDA的SCS(SoilConservationService)曲线数模型,计算径流总量。
汇流模型:
线性水库:使用线性水库模型来模拟河道汇流过程。
非线性水库:使用非线性水库模型来考虑非线性因素的影响。
HEC-HMS软件介绍
软件概述
HEC-HMS(HydrologicModelingSystem)是由美国陆军工程兵团水文工程中心(HEC)开发的水文模拟软件。HEC-HMS主要用于模拟流域的水文过程,包括降水、蒸发、产流和汇流等环节。该软件通过图形用户界面(GUI)和脚本文件相结合的方式,提供强大的水文模拟功能。
软件安装与配置
安装步骤
下载安装包:从HEC官方网站下载HEC-HMS的安装包。
运行安装程序:双击安装包,按照提示进行安装。
配置环境:安装完成后,配置系统环境变量,确保软件可以正常运行。
系统要求
操作系统:Windows7及以上版本。
内存:建议至少4GB内存。
硬盘空间:至少500MB的可用硬盘空间。
处理器:建议使用多核处理器,以加速模拟过程。
软件界面
主界面
HEC-HMS的主界面包括以下几个主要部分:
项目管理器:管理项目中的各个文件和数据。
地图窗口:显示流域的地图和各个水文要素。
属性窗口:设置各个水文要素的属性。
模拟窗口:显示模拟结果,包括水位、流量等。
工具栏
工具栏包括以下常用功能:
新建项目:创建新的水文模拟项目。
打开项目:打开已有的项目文件。
保存项目:保存当前项目的设置和数据。
运行模拟:启动模拟过程。
导出结果:将模拟结果导出为各种格式的文件。
基本操作
创建项目
新建项目:在项目管理器中选择“新建项目”,输入项目名称和路径。
导入流域数据:选择“文件”-“导入”-“流域数据”,导入流域的GIS数据。
定义水文要素:在地图窗口中定义流域的各个水文要素,如集水区、水库、河道等。
设置参数:在属性窗口中设置各要素的参数,如土壤类型、坡度、汇流时间等。
运行模拟
选择模拟方案:在项目管理器中选择要运行的模拟方案。
输入降水数据:在“降水”选项卡中输入降水数据,可以是时间序列数据或DSS文件。
设置蒸发模型:在“蒸发”选项卡中选择蒸发模型,并输入相关参数。
选择产流模型:在“产流”选项卡中选择产流模型,并设置模型参数。
选择汇流模型:在“汇流”选项卡中选择汇流模型,并设置模型参数。
运行模拟:点击工具栏中的“运行模拟”按钮,启动模拟过程。
查看结果:模拟完成后,可以在模拟窗口中查看结果,包括水位、流量等。
示例:模拟一个简单流域的径流过程
项目设置
新建项目:
项目名称:SimpleBasin
项目路径:C:\HEC-HMS\Projects\SimpleBasin
导入流域数据:
数据文件:C:\HEC-HMS\Data\SimpleBasin.shp
定义水文要素:
集水区:定义流域的集水区,设置集水区名称为“Area1”。
河道:定义流域的河道,设置河道名称为“River1”。
水库:定义流域的水库,设置水库名称为“Reservoir1”。
设置参数:
土壤类型:选择“砂壤土”。
坡度:设置为5%。
汇流时间:设置为2小时。
输入降水数据
创建降水文件:
文件名:SimpleBasinPrecipitation.dss
编辑降水文件:
01Jan202300:00:000.0
01Jan2
您可能关注的文档
- 地质工程软件:SLOPE_W二次开发_(6).边界条件设置.docx
- 地质工程软件:SLOPE_W二次开发_(7).分析类型选择.docx
- 地质工程软件:SLOPE_W二次开发_(8).网格生成技术.docx
- 地质工程软件:SLOPE_W二次开发_(9).结果解释与报告.docx
- 地质工程软件:SLOPE_W二次开发_(10).案例分析与实践.docx
- 地质工程软件:SLOPE_W二次开发_(11).SLOPE-W的高级功能.docx
- 地质工程软件:SLOPE_W二次开发_(12).与其他软件的数据交换.docx
- 地质工程软件:SLOPE_W二次开发_(13).二次开发基础概念.docx
- 地质工程软件:SLOPE_W二次开发_(14).Python在SLOPE-W二次开发中的应用.docx
- 地质工程软件:SLOPE_W二次开发_(16).自定义材料模型.docx
文档评论(0)